Chameleon is an electrifying story of Frank ‘Cheese’ Tate, and the Tate Family.  Frank ’Cheese’ secretly became a hit man for the mayor of Chicago at 18 years old, in the late 1980’s.  Frank is also a powerful defense attorney and the owner of Tate & Tate law firm.  Frank’s firm represents the most elite people in Chicago, from politicians, celebrities, entertainers to drug lords.  Through a dramatic series of events, Frank ends up being the Kingpin, controlling the south side of Chicago’s underworld, gangs, drugs, guns and nightclubs.  

Frank lives a very upscale but conservative lifestyle.  He marries his dream girl ‘Fancy’, she helps to create the sense of ‘family’ in their chaotic world, while helping him build a $200 million dollar dynasty.  Back in 1998 they had to adopt Frank’s 12-year-old nephew Robert, and his best friend Toney. The boys were from a little town in the south, and had to deal with the tragic deaths of their parents.  Frank and Fancy take them in as the sons they never could have.  He eventually teaches them how to gain power through their ‘family businesses’.  But more importantly he teaches them about loyalty to the Tate family. 

Now it’s 2015, and the boys are 25 years old.  Frank, Robert and Toney are engaged in the day-to-day criminal conglomerate operations, while socializing with The Chicago’s elite by night.  They struggle to keep their identities a secret to appear like legitimate attorneys and businessmen while at the same time running a murder for hire operation.  His sons get bolder and more ruthless on the streets increasing unwanted scrutiny on their family.  In the midst of a case, Frank gets news that he has a biological son (Sonny) 26, who he decides to defend personally, for the murder of one of his family members. This will cause a violent bloody rift within the Kingpin’s family.

In this “captivating” drama the family of a Chameleon deals with relationships, love, hatred, friendships, betrayal, jealously, lies, deceit, death and sickness.  Unlike most normal families the Tate’s have developed an appetite for power thru fear and violence.   

The initial episodes will feature extensive use of flashbacks to give background on the characters as they are introduced, The pilot is set in 2015 but to get the depth of the character’s motivation and the twisted relationships clues will be shown in flashback style similar to “Person of Interest”, The main character Frank’s ‘Cheese’ alter ego will initially be shown in silhouette or heavy shading not revealing that Frank and ‘Cheese’ are the same person until much later in the season.
